uicore::JsonValue Member List

This is the complete list of members for uicore::JsonValue, including all inherited members.

array()uicore::JsonValueinlinestatic
at(size_t index)uicore::JsonValueinline
at(size_t index) const uicore::JsonValueinline
boolean(bool value)uicore::JsonValueinlinestatic
clear()uicore::JsonValueinline
erase(size_t offset, size_t length)uicore::JsonValueinline
is_array() const uicore::JsonValueinline
is_boolean() const uicore::JsonValueinline
is_null() const uicore::JsonValueinline
is_number() const uicore::JsonValueinline
is_object() const uicore::JsonValueinline
is_undefined() const uicore::JsonValueinline
items()uicore::JsonValueinline
items() const uicore::JsonValueinline
null()uicore::JsonValueinlinestatic
number(double value)uicore::JsonValueinlinestatic
number(float value)uicore::JsonValueinlinestatic
number(int value)uicore::JsonValueinlinestatic
number(unsigned int value)uicore::JsonValueinlinestatic
number(short value)uicore::JsonValueinlinestatic
number(unsigned short value)uicore::JsonValueinlinestatic
number(char value)uicore::JsonValueinlinestatic
number(unsigned char value)uicore::JsonValueinlinestatic
object()uicore::JsonValueinlinestatic
operator[](const std::string &name)uicore::JsonValueinline
operator[](const char *name)uicore::JsonValueinline
operator[](const std::string &name) const uicore::JsonValueinline
operator[](const char *name) const uicore::JsonValueinline
operator[](size_t index)uicore::JsonValueinline
operator[](size_t index) const uicore::JsonValueinline
parse(const std::string &json)uicore::JsonValuestatic
prop(const std::string &name) const uicore::JsonValueinline
prop(const char *name) const uicore::JsonValueinline
prop(const std::string &name)uicore::JsonValueinline
prop(const char *name)uicore::JsonValueinline
properties()uicore::JsonValueinline
properties() const uicore::JsonValueinline
remove(const std::string &name)uicore::JsonValueinline
remove(const char *name)uicore::JsonValueinline
set_array()uicore::JsonValueinline
set_boolean(bool v)uicore::JsonValueinline
set_null()uicore::JsonValueinline
set_number(double v)uicore::JsonValueinline
set_number(float v)uicore::JsonValueinline
set_number(int v)uicore::JsonValueinline
set_number(unsigned int v)uicore::JsonValueinline
set_number(short v)uicore::JsonValueinline
set_number(unsigned short v)uicore::JsonValueinline
set_number(char v)uicore::JsonValueinline
set_number(unsigned char v)uicore::JsonValueinline
set_object()uicore::JsonValueinline
set_string(const std::string &v)uicore::JsonValueinline
set_string(const char *v)uicore::JsonValueinline
set_undefined()uicore::JsonValueinline
size() const uicore::JsonValueinline
string(const std::string &value)uicore::JsonValueinlinestatic
to_boolean() const uicore::JsonValueinline
to_char() const uicore::JsonValueinline
to_double() const uicore::JsonValueinline
to_float() const uicore::JsonValueinline
to_int() const uicore::JsonValueinline
to_json() const uicore::JsonValue
to_number() const uicore::JsonValueinline
to_short() const uicore::JsonValueinline
to_string() const uicore::JsonValueinline
to_uchar() const uicore::JsonValueinline
to_uint() const uicore::JsonValueinline
to_ushort() const uicore::JsonValueinline
type() const uicore::JsonValueinline
undefined()uicore::JsonValueinlinestatic